Unlocking Capital: What Do Top Prop Firms Offer?

When you think about prop firms, the first thing that comes to mind is “How much money can I trade with?” For the industry’s heavy hitters, the answer varies quite a bit. Some firms are conservative, offering traders a few hundred thousand dollars to get started, while others are more ambitious, providing multi-million dollar trading accounts.

Take a popular example — FTMO, one of the giants in the field, allows traders to scale up from an initial $100,000 account after passing their evaluation. Once you demonstrate your consistency, they’ll give you access to as much as $2 million in trading capital. This scaled approach emphasizes the firm’s confidence that a trader can grow profitably over time, without risking their own money.

Meanwhile, Topstep and Earn2Trade tend to focus heavily on futures trading, with capital allocations generally ranging from $50,000 to $500,000. Their model rewards top performers with even larger accounts, but the key is that traders usually need not only skill but also consistency over a period of live testing.

Sometimes, most important is not the amount but the flexibility. Some firms allow traders to choose from different account sizes based on their comfort level and track record. A trader with a proven edge might jump into a $1 million or even $5 million account — which can make the difference between a decent trade and a game-changing move.

What Makes Top Prop Firms Stand Out?

Size isn’t everything, but it’s a compelling factor. The biggest firms tend to feature robust capital pools, but it’s also about how they allocate that capital. Some key features include:

  • Leverage & Margin Access: Top firms often provide leverage from 10x up to 100x, depending on the asset class. Forex brokers, for example, can offer higher leverage, but top prop firms tend to balance leverage with risk management to protect both trader and firm.

  • Asset Variety: Leading prop firms now aren’t just about forex anymore — they’re multi-asset platforms. Think stocks, commodities, crypto, indices, options — all under one roof. The diversification helps traders find their niche and adapt strategies accordingly, which also minimizes one’s reliance on just one market.

  • Profit Sharing & Drawdowns: Most top firms operate on profit-sharing models, with traders taking home 60-80% of profits. Importantly, they also have strict rules on drawdowns; understanding these parameters is essential to maintain good standing and secure active capital allocation.

  • Technology & Support: Advanced trading platforms, real-time data feeds, AI-driven analytics — top firms invest heavily here. They often provide trading coaching, risk management tools, and community support, which make a huge difference, especially for newer traders.

The Future of Capital and Prop Trading

What’s exciting is the direction prop trading is heading. Tech innovation, as always, is rewriting the game. Decentralized finance (DeFi) — a term that’s been buzzing lately — presents both opportunities and hurdles for prop firms. While DeFi can enable increased capital access through tokenized assets and smart contracts, regulatory hurdles and security concerns still challenge widespread adoption.

Meanwhile, AI-driven trading strategies are on the rise. From algorithmic trading bots to predictive analytics, machines are helping traders achieve new levels of precision. Prop firms are increasingly incorporating AI in their risk assessment and portfolio optimization, making it possible to scale capital more intelligently.

As for the long-term outlook: expect to see a hybrid approach, blending traditional prop trading with decentralized, AI-enhanced systems. The growth of smart contracts and blockchain transparency might also lead to more flexible, globalized capital pools, reducing some of the barriers that currently limit how much capital can be allocated.
